Thirty-two-year-old Amy Peterson from Barming England has type 1 diabetes, leading to many significant health issues over the years.

Peterson once fell into a coma, which occurred only a few days after she suffered a cardiac arrest. Upon awakening, she was told that she might never walk or talk again. Although she beat these odds and managed to do both, Peterson kept running into more roadblocks.

Not long after this traumatic incident, she had to get all of her teeth taken out due to repetitive infections in her gums. Commenting on this, Peterson said:

“I don’t really get conscious of my looks. I am not a girly girl."

This woman has an outrageously positive outlook on life. However, what happened next was yet another blow to Peterson's morale. After all these battles, her leg was amputated right under the knee. This was due to an infection that could have adversely affected her kidneys.

WHERE THERE'S A WILL

Despite all these, Peterson was determined not to allow the issues to spoil her unique Halloween-themed wedding to her now-husband, Ben Peterson. True to her tenacious personality, she found her way down the aisle in a wheelchair, which was covered in spooky decor.

When it came to dancing with her husband and father, a special moment at any wedding, this resolute woman came up with an innovative plan. She used a stool to keep her upright.
